With a variable annuity, the insurance firm buys a profile of shared funds picked by the customer. The efficiency of those funds will certainly figure out how the account expands and just how huge a payout the customer will ultimately get. Individuals that choose variable annuities agree to tackle some degree of danger in the hope of generating bigger revenues.

If an annuity buyer is married, they can select an annuity that will certainly remain to pay revenue to their spouse need to they pass away initially. Annuities' payouts can be either immediate or postponed. The fundamental concern you require to consider is whether you desire normal earnings now or at some future date.

A credit permits the cash in the account more time to grow. And a lot like a 401(k) or an individual retirement account (INDIVIDUAL RETIREMENT ACCOUNT), the annuity proceeds to build up earnings tax-free up until the cash is taken out. In time, that could accumulate into a considerable sum and cause larger payments.

There are some other vital decisions to make in getting an annuity, depending on your conditions. These include the following: Buyers can prepare for repayments for 10 or 15 years, or for the remainder of their life.

That could make good sense, for instance, if you require an income increase while repaying the last years of your home loan. If you're wed, you can choose an annuity that pays for the remainder of your life or for the remainder of your partner's life, whichever is longer. The latter is typically described as a joint and survivor annuity.

The choice in between deferred and instant annuity payouts depends greatly on one's financial savings and future earnings objectives. Immediate payouts can be valuable if you are currently retired and you need an income source to cover everyday expenditures. Immediate payouts can start as quickly as one month into the purchase of an annuity.

Individuals normally buy annuities to have a retired life income or to develop savings for another objective. You can purchase an annuity from a licensed life insurance policy representative, insurance provider, financial coordinator, or broker. You must talk with a monetary adviser about your demands and goals prior to you purchase an annuity.

The difference in between the two is when annuity repayments start. You do not have to pay tax obligations on your profits, or payments if your annuity is an individual retirement account (IRA), until you withdraw the revenues.

Deferred and instant annuities use a number of choices you can pick from. The choices give different degrees of potential danger and return: are assured to earn a minimum rate of interest rate.

enable you to pick in between sub accounts that are similar to mutual funds. You can earn extra, however there isn't a guaranteed return. Variable annuities are higher danger due to the fact that there's a possibility you can shed some or every one of your cash. Set annuities aren't as high-risk as variable annuities since the financial investment threat is with the insurance coverage firm, not you.

If efficiency is low, the insurer bears the loss. Set annuities ensure a minimum interest price, typically in between 1% and 3%. The firm could pay a greater interest price than the guaranteed rates of interest. The insurer identifies the rate of interest, which can transform regular monthly, quarterly, semiannually, or each year.

Index-linked annuities show gains or losses based on returns in indexes. Index-linked annuities are more intricate than dealt with deferred annuities.

Find out more: Retirement in advance? Consider your insurance. An annuity contract has 2 stages: a build-up phase and a payment stage. Your annuity makes interest during the buildup stage. You have a number of options on exactly how you contribute to an annuity, depending on the annuity you acquire: enable you to choose the time and quantity of the payment.

The Internal Earnings Solution (IRS) controls the tax of annuities. If you withdraw your profits before age 59, you will most likely have to pay a 10% early withdrawal fine in addition to the taxes you owe on the passion made.

After the build-up phase finishes, an annuity enters its payout phase. There are a number of options for obtaining settlements from your annuity: Your business pays you a repaired amount for the time stated in the agreement.

Several annuities charge a charge if you withdraw money prior to the payout phase. This penalty, called an abandonment fee, is usually greatest in the early years of the annuity. The fee is typically a percentage of the taken out cash, and normally begins at about 10% and goes down each year till the surrender period mores than.

Annuities have other costs called loads or commissions. Sometimes, these costs can be as much as 2% of an annuity's worth.

Variable annuities have the capacity for greater revenues, however there's even more danger that you'll shed money. Be cautious concerning placing all your assets right into an annuity.

Require time to make a decision. Annuities offered in Texas must have a 20-day free-look duration. Replacement annuities have a 30-day free-look period. During the free-look period, you might cancel the agreement and get a full reimbursement. A monetary advisor can help you review the annuity and compare it to other financial investments.
